n the creation and production of a subtitled Eudora Welty based orientation film geared towards the general public and not to exceed twelve (12) minutes in length for the Eudora Welty House & Garden (EWHG), the contractor will: 1. Work with Mississippi Department of Archives and History (MDAH) staff, and their designated consulting partners, to implement the total film project, including creation of project schedules, research (to include rights reproduction and acquisition), script writing, visual and/or shot scheduling and performance, and format deliverables 2. Create appropriate script based on research and desires of MDAH and their consulting partners 3. Acquire appropriate still images with full reproduction rights 4. Conduct and/or perform all onsite and offsite visual production filming 5. Conduct and/or perform all onsite and offsite audio production recording 6. Assemble rough cut film for viewing and editing 7. Work with MDAH staff on appropriate editing for film providing full MDAH satisfaction for final product, and to include captioning for the deaf 8. Conduct final cut production and assembly of film 9. Provide MDAH with final film product in AVI and MP4 digital formats
